Our verdict
The MSZ-AY replaced the long-serving MSZ-AP as Mitsubishi's core wall split and is a dependable all-rounder with A+++ cooling and A++ heating. Built-in Wi-Fi and Plasma Quad filtration are welcome at this price. As a heat pump it heats a room efficiently, though its SCOP trails the premium Kirigamine and Daikin Perfera.
